Record and Growth: On-line poker appeared into the late 1990s because of advancements in technology as well as the net. The initial internet poker space, Planet Poker, was released in 1998, attracting a tiny but enthusiastic community. However, it was in the early 2000s that on-line poker practiced exponential growth, primarily because of the introduction of real-money games and televised poker tournaments.
